Improved ABM Notifications for First-Time Apple Device Deliveries πŸŽπŸ””

We improved Apple Business Manager (ABM) notifications to ensure customers are notified when ABM setup is required.
Notifications are now sent when a customer places their first Apple laptop order requiring DEP enrollment with a specific vendor β€” even if that vendor was used before for other device types.


New Keyboard Layout Guide in Device Ordering ⌨️🌍

We added a Keyboard Layout Guide directly to the keyboard layout selection in the Client Dashboard.
The guide explains how keyboard layouts work across different countries β€” including when English letters are included by default and when layouts may vary by supplier.
Please note that choosing a non-standard layout for a specific region may affect pricing and delivery time, based on local availability.


Clear Warranty Visibility for Smarter Asset Lifecycle Management πŸ›‘οΈ

Tracking device warranties is now easier in Dots!
​Warranty end dates are now visible directly in the asset overview for all devices purchased through Dots with warranty β€” including existing assets β€” giving you a clear view of coverage at every stage of the asset lifecycle.
​

This added visibility helps teams make better decisions around support, re-assignment, and replacement, and lays the foundation for upcoming warranty-related workflows designed to make asset management even more proactive and efficient.

Streamlined, Transparent Pickup & Delivery Coordination πŸ“¦

We’ve expanded our confirmation flow to support coordinated deliveries, giving you clearer, more reliable, and more transparent logistics. In December 2025, we introduced improvements to offboarding β€” and now deliveries are officially joining the party.
​

Your employees receive a confirmation form to validate pickup or delivery details such as address, assets, packaging needs, and availability. This reduces back-and-forth and helps orders move forward faster.
​

You’ll have full visibility into the confirmation status, so you can easily see where a pickup or delivery stands, understand why something may be delayed, and know when your involvement is needed to keep things moving.
​

This is an important step toward more automated and scalable logistics across all device movements.

Faster & More Flexible Warehouse Deliveries 🚚⚑

We’ve improved deliveries from Dots warehouses to make order creation simpler, faster, and more predictable.
​

Pickup dates are now handled automatically β€” once your order moves to Processing, pickup is coordinated right away. This removes the need to manually select a pickup date and helps ensure deliveries start as soon as possible.
​

You’ll also see clear delivery SLAs during order creation. These timelines can be adjusted by the logistics team when needed, giving more flexibility to align delivery speed with operational requirements.
​
If you choose to pay with Dots Credits (available for domestic deliveries), you can unlock an even faster SLA, clearly reflected across the order flow.

This update gives you better transparency, faster fulfillment, and more control β€” while keeping logistics coordination smooth behind the scenes.
